Magma Mobile Management Entity Null Pointer Dereference Vulnerability via Malformed S1AP Initial UE Message

Vulnerability

A null pointer dereference vulnerability has been identified in the Mobile Management Entity (MME) of Magma versions through 1.8.0. This vulnerability allows network-adjacent attackers to crash the MME by sending an S1AP Initial UE Message packet that omits the required EUTRAN_CGI field.

Impact

Exploitation of this vulnerability causes a denial-of-service condition by crashing the MME, disrupting all cellular communications managed by that entity.

Reproduction

To reproduce this vulnerability, send an S1AP Initial UE Message packet to the MME that is missing the EUTRAN_CGI field. This can be done by an unauthenticated mobile device or, with base station access, by manipulating the packet before it reaches the MME.

Remediation

Users can upgrade to Magma version 1.9 or later, where this vulnerability has been fixed.
